  • Applications

    D-Glucopyranoside methyl 2,6-dioleate (CAS 82933-91-3) is a lipophilic sugar ester in which the glucose-derived skeleton carries two oleic acid moieties, typically used as a nonionic surfactant and emulsifier. In practice, it is employed in cosmetics/personal care as an emulsifier and conditioning ingredient; in household and industrial cleaning formulations as a surfactant and wetting agent; as a processing aid and plasticizer or additive in polymers and coatings; as a surfactant or compatibility aid in coatings/inks and adhesives; and as a biobased intermediate for the synthesis of more complex surfactants or polymer additives. Subject to local regulations and formulation limits.
